Victron smallBMS NG: Smart Battery Management for Lithium NG Batteries
The Victron smallBMS NG (Next Generation), also known as the miniBMS, is a dedicated, all-in-one Battery Management System (BMS) designed specifically for Victron Lithium NG LiFePO4 batteries. It offers a streamlined and cost-effective solution for managing and protecting your NG battery bank, serving as a simpler alternative to the VE.Bus BMS NG.
Important Note: This BMS is exclusively compatible with Victron Lithium NG batteries (available in 12.8V, 25.6V, 51.2V) and is NOT compatible with Victron Lithium Smart batteries (those without 'NG' in the name).
Key Features and Benefits:
- Bluetooth Smart Enabled: Wirelessly configure settings, monitor essential battery data (SoC, temperature, warnings, alarms), and perform firmware updates using the convenient VictronConnect App. Includes 'Instant Readout' for key data visibility directly in the device list without needing a full connection.
- Load Disconnect Output: Protects the battery from damaging deep discharge. Controls the remote on/off input of compatible loads such as a Victron BatteryProtect, non-VE.Bus inverters, DC-DC converters, or other devices with remote switching capabilities. Its 1A output can drive high-current relays or contactors (Note: specific non-inverting or inverting cables may be required - consult the manual).
- Charge Disconnect Output: Prevents battery overcharging by controlling the remote on/off port of compatible chargers (e.g., Victron Smart Charger IP43), a Cyrix-Li-Charge relay, Cyrix-Li-ct Battery Combiner, or a BatteryProtect used for charging control. (Note: This output is not designed for directly powering inductive loads like relay coils).
- Pre-Alarm Function: Provides an early warning signal (via a dedicated output) when battery voltage is becoming low, activating at least 30 seconds *before* the Load Disconnect output is triggered. Ideal for activating visual alarms (LEDs), audible alerts (buzzers), or triggering external relays (Max 1A output, not short-circuit protected).
- Remote On/Off Terminal: Allows the smallBMS NG, including its Load and Charge disconnect functions, to be switched on or off remotely. When switched off, both outputs become free-floating, turning off connected loads and chargers.
- Configurable State of Charge (SoC) Discharge Floor: Set a minimum SoC percentage to prevent excessive battery discharge while ensuring enough reserve for self-discharge. Approaching this floor triggers a warning in VictronConnect and activates the pre-alarm output. Reaching the floor triggers an alarm and immediate deactivation of the load disconnect output.
- Clear LED Indicators: Provides instant visual status checks with a blue LED for Bluetooth status and a red LED for system warnings and alarm conditions.
System Compatibility & Configuration:
- Supported Batteries: Exclusively for Victron Lithium NG (LiFePO4) series batteries (12.8V, 25.6V, 51.2V).
- System Voltages: Suitable for building 12V, 24V, or 48V battery banks.
- Bank Configuration: Batteries can be connected in series, parallel, or a combination of both.
- Maximum Bank Size:
- 12V Systems: Up to 50 batteries (approx. 192 kWh max energy)
- 24V Systems: Up to 50 batteries (approx. 384 kWh max energy)
- 48V Systems: Up to 25 batteries (approx. 128 kWh max energy)
- (For comprehensive battery details, please refer to the official Victron Lithium NG battery product page).
Important Limitations:
The smallBMS NG is designed as a cost-effective BMS solution. It does not feature a VE.Bus communication port. Consequently, it is NOT suitable for systems incorporating VE.Bus MultiPlus or Quattro inverter/chargers, as these devices require a VE.Bus enabled BMS (like the VE.Bus BMS NG) for proper integration and control.

Specifications
Product | Victron miniBMS /smallBMS NG BMS400100300 |
Operating voltage (Vbat) | 8 – 70 VDC |
Power supply cable and fuse (not supplied) | Recommended fuse size 0.3 A - 2.5 A, dependent on devices connected to Load disconnect and pre-alarm output |
Current consumption, remote on | 3 mA (excluding Load and Charge disconnect output current) |
Current consumption, low cell voltage | 1.2 mA |
Current consumption, remote off | 1.2 mA |
Load disconnect output | Normally high (Vbat – 0.1 V) Source current limit: 1A (not short circuit protected) Sink current: 0A (output free floating) |
Charge disconnect output | Normally high (Vbat –0.1 V) Source current limit: 500mA (short circuit protected) Sink current: 0A (output free floating) |
Pre-alarm output | Normally free-floating (low) In case of alarm: output voltage Vbat -0.1 V Maximum output current: 500 mA (not short circuit protected) |
Remote on/off | Use modes: 1. ON when the L and H terminal are interconnected 2. ON when the L terminal is pulled to battery minus (V < 3.5 V) 3. ON when the H terminal is high (2.9V < VH < Vbat) 4. OFF in all other conditions |
GENERAL | |
Operating temperature range | -20 to +50 °C (0 – 120 °F) |
Humidity | Max. 95 % (non-condensing) |
Protection grade | IP20 |
ENCLOSURE | |
Material and colour | ABS, matt black |
Weight | 0.1 kg |
Dimensions (h x w x d) | 106 x 42 x 23 mm |
STANDARDS | |
Safety | EN 60950 |
Emission | EN 61000-6-3, EN 55014-1 |
Immunity | EN 61000-6-2, EN 61000-6-1, EN 55014-2 |
Automotive | Regulation UN/ECE-R10 Rev.4 - pending |
